A young mother in the Swiss town of Luzerni has committed a macabre crime as the media report that she gave birth to two twins at home and took their lives by breaking them apart after several times on the wall.
She hid the body of one of the children in a giant bear and hid the pieces of the other's body in a laundry basket.
A court heard testimony from the Serbian-born woman named Jelica S., 23.
She said she was alone after recently separated from the baby's father and gave birth to her children by taking instructions from her laptop after having contracts.
She said: “I didn't know how to give birth to a child. I filled my tub with water when my pain started, I don't remember today how I did it, but I remember lying in my bathtub and I saw on the Internet what I had to do: 11x1>
Jelica S. gave birth to the first child himself, but she said to the court: "I was scared because she didn't cry properly. ”
She took the child down to the basement, carrying her washing machine and struck him twice on a wall before throwing it to the ground.
Jelica then wrapped up the child, who had suffered multiple cranial fractures and a traumatic brain damage, within an old Mickey Mouse bear.
In the court, she said: “I just put it there, I don't know what found me right now.”
About 31 hours later, she brought her second son back to the bathroom, and this time it is said that he was born dead. The sick mother wrapped her dead body in a towel and hid it in a laundry basket in the kitchen.
One expert told the court that if Jelica had gone to the hospital after her first birth, the second child could have survived.
Jelica, who lived in Lucern, has been found guilty of killing one of her twin sons on purpose, and the court found that another died with her negligence. Prosecutors, who said Jelica was unable to pay for an abortion, had demanded that she be imprisoned for eight years.
The prosecutor said: the “the accused has two faces, looks naive, actually she was in a position to burden”.
But the judge sentenced Jelica to 12 months in prison and also handed her an additional suspended sentence of 22 months. She said in her decision that the court “estimates that the actual crime guilt is very high”, but on the other hand, she said that “Subsequently was an emergency situation”.
The babies were born and died tragicly in December 2015, when Jelica was 20. /Albanian
